  2. Beaver Lake Popular Report 2025_SL.pdf - Google Drive Some interesting info: Growth rate of the Largemouth Bass population is similar compared to the last growth study in 2018. We observed a large fraction of fish within the 14-16 inch range, indicating a good number of quality fish. The number of sub-legal Striped Bass is currently very high as a result of increased stocking in 2023 and 2024. Despite this increase, growth rates of 1, 2, and 3-year-old Striped Bass is similar compared to previous years. Sampling of sub- legal Striped Bass will be used to inform annual stocking rates.
